How they compare
Dominican Republic currently reports 8,399 m3 against 7,608 m3 in Israel, a difference of 791 m3.
That makes Dominican Republic's figure about 1.1 times Israel's.
The two have swapped places 16 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Dominican Republic ahead.
Dominican Republic ranks 70th and Israel ranks 73rd of 216 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Dominican Republic averaged higher in 3 and Israel in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Dominican Republic | Israel |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 4,133 m3 | 13,250 m3 | 9,117 m3 | Israel |
| 2000s | 8,518 m3 | 8,401 m3 | 117 m3 | Dominican Republic |
| 2010s | 13,176 m3 | 8,241 m3 | 4,935 m3 | Dominican Republic |
| 2020s | 11,453 m3 | 7,683 m3 | 3,770 m3 | Dominican Republic |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
